In the May 16th issue of ESPN the Magazine, on Page 50, Derrick Rose was asked:

"On a scale of 1 to 10, how big of an issue is illegal enhancing in the NBA?"

Derrick Rose: "Seven. It's huge, and I think we need a level playing field where nobody has that advantage over the next person."

Other countries are going to demand that Team USA's immunity from failed drug tests is removed. They have had immunity from failing drug testing in FIBA and the Olympics since 1989, and now the other countries will demand this end.

And to all the NBA zombies that keep claiming Team USA gets tested......they have IMMUNITY from failed drug tests. And in the NBA competition itself, a US Congress investigation found that the NBA's own company does the testing, does not test for steroids, and that they do not ever allow any independent body to see the testing results.
